Immerse yourself in the beauty of Iragna, a gorge that holds a well-deserved spot on the list of the top 5 gorges. This unique location offers a tropical ambiance with its emerald green pools, spectacular waterfalls reaching up to 40 meters, and an array of jumps and slides. To fully enjoy the gorge, it's important to have a good level of fitness and a calm disposition when it comes to heights.
The entrance to the canyon is reached through a 20-minute ascent along the gorge's edge. Once inside, you'll encounter the thrilling 40-meter waterfall right from the start. One of the highlights of the tour is a remarkable and narrow 15-meter slide that will leave you amazed.

- 20-minute Hike: We embark on a scenic 20-minute hike along the gorge's edge to reach the entrance point.
- 40-Meter Waterfall Abseil: Prepare for an adrenaline-pumping 40-meter abseil down a stunning waterfall, setting the tone for the adventure ahead.
- Sliding, Swimming, and Jumping: Enjoy a thrilling combination of sliding, swimming, and jumping as we navigate the canyon's challenges.
- Unforgettable Narrow Slide: Experience the highlight of the tour—an incredible 15-meter narrow slide that will leave you in awe.
- Joint Ascent: The shared ascent of the gorge creates a sense of camaraderie and adds to the overall unforgettable experience.
- Good Health Condition: Participants should be in good health. Tour planning takes into account any health impairments, as well as restrictions related to dizziness and swimming skills.
- Minimum Age: 12 years old.
- Number of Participants: At least 2 persons.
- All-inclusive: The price of the tour includes the special equipment required, ensuring a hassle-free experience without the need for significant equipment investments.
- Contact lenses or glasses are no problem with canyoning. As a spectacle wearer, please bring a pair of spectacles and a waterproof case to transport the glasses in the canyon, if necessary.
